| Industry | Application | Process |
|---|---|---|
| Rubber Industry | Coupling agent for silica-reinforced rubber compounds, enhancing interfacial adhesion between silicone rubber and silica | Added during compounding with silica and raw rubber; undergoes hydrolysis and condensation to form an organosilicon coating on the silica surface, improving dispersion and vulcanization performance |
| Coatings & Inks | Surface modifier for pigments and fillers (e.g., mica, talc), improving dispersion stability in organic resin matrices and substrate adhesion | Dissolve silane in a mixed alcohol/water solvent, adjust pH to 4–5, then react with pigment/filler slurry under agitation at 60–80 °C for 30–60 min; filter and dry to obtain modified filler |
| Adhesives & Sealants | Improves long-term adhesion durability of silicone or polyurethane adhesives to inorganic substrates such as glass and metal | Applied as a primer: dissolve at 0.5–2 wt% in ethanol or isopropanol, coat onto substrate, air-dry at room temperature for 5–15 min prior to adhesive application; or incorporate directly into adhesive formulations at 0.3–1.5 wt% |
| Composites | Surface treatment agent for glass fibers, enhancing interfacial compatibility and interlaminar shear strength between glass fiber and epoxy or unsaturated polyester resins | Apply via dip-coating: prepare a 0.3–0.8 wt% silane hydrolysate solution (pH ≈ 4.5), immerse glass fibers, then dry at 110–130 °C for 2–5 min before pultrusion or filament winding |

| Test Item | Specification |
|---|---|
| Appearance | Yellow liquid |
| Purity | >=98.0% (GC) |
| Water Content (KF) | <=0.5% |
| Total Impurities | <=2.0% |
| Single Impurity | <=0.5% |
| Refractive Index (n20/D) | 1.485–1.495 |
| Relative Density (20°C/25°C) | 1.03–1.05 g/cm³ |
| Odor | Characteristic amine-like odor |
